Ajouter une condition a mon code

Bonjour,

Supprime tous les encadrements, couleurs de cellules inutiles. Le classeur passe à 32ko.

Cdlt.

Merci, Jean-Eric,

j'avais pensé à la même chose en me réveillant (je travaille de nuit)...

Comme quoi, la nuit porte conseil et on apprend tous les jours de ses erreurs!

A+

bonjour Curulis57 je te remercie infiniment ,bravo pour ce magnifique travaille c'est formidable.

j’aimerais peaufiner une situation celle quand il n y a pas d'augmentation HB entre deux mois on d'ajouter 25ui pour le mois d’après

Bonjour Bermas,

content que ça te plaise!

  • j'avais effectivement pensé à cet aspect que tu soulèves : +25 si pas d'augmentation du HB entre 2 mois.
  • autre question, en phase d'entretien, si taux HB > 1 ? On fait comme en phase d'attaque si > 2 ? Donc, -25 ????
C'est ce que j'ai mis par défaut en attendant ta réponse.

Comme tu l'as remarqué, je reporte certaines valeurs après le tableau de saisie annuel. Ces valeurs ne seront plus "visibles" par la suite car elles ne servent qu'au calcul.

Plus loin encore, je prépare les archives qui te serviront aussi pour les graphiques que tu souhaites.

Bon, ne te réjouis pas trop vite! N'ayant JAMAIS joué avec les graphiques, ce n'est pas pour demain!

Plus d'autres petits trucs auxquels je vais penser d'ici là pour te faciliter la vie!

Si tu as d'autres choses que tu souhaites, n'hésite pas à demander!

N'oublie pas de répondre pour le taux HB > 1... et de tester et encore tester avec ta petite calculatrice!

Bonne journée!

A+

:bien

+25 si pas d'augmentation du HB entre 1 mois dans cette intervalle 10 < HB <12 , cette même condition disparait si 12<= HB <13

pour la phase entretien l'augmentation ne doit dépasser 1.

* j'aimerais dans dans les limites du possible générer une fiche a imprimer pour chaque patient qui regroupe les donnée disponible

* Mais aussi que pour chaque nouvelle année y auras une nouvelle base donnée

je te remercie curulis57

Bonjour Bermas,

encore une évolution de ton fichier.

Tout n'est pas encore fixé mais tu auras une idée de ce que ce sera :

  • une TextBox de recherche au-dessus des noms pour retrouver facilement un patient ;
  • un bouton pour éliminer un patient de ta liste ;
  • j'ai trouvé plus intéressant d'avoir sous les yeux le dosage UI en cours. La différence de taux sur un mois est facile à calculer mentalement! ;
  • 2 petits boutons "-" et "+" au-dessus du dosage UI pour pouvoir agir manuellement sur celui-ci ;
  • une ligne s'ajoutera automatiquement en fin de tableau à chaque encodage d'un nouveau patient.
  • plus quelques ajustements du calcul Hemax qu'il faudra encore peaufiner.

Le travail continue... quand j'ai le temps!

Bonne journée!

A+

27hemax.xlsm (44.58 Ko)

Formi Formi FORMIDABLE c'est trop géniale super trés bon et beau boulots.

l'option dose manuel c'est du Génie.

* offete es que y a t'il un moyen d'avoir les dose ce stabilisé quand on atteint la fourchette HB entre 12-13.

* mais aussi j'ai rencontrer un petit soucie qui n’était pas dans la version précédente celle quand on atteint HB > 10 les dose doivent passer a la dose d'entretien qui est 75 ui non pas 150.

* je ne sais pas si cela ne va pas te déranger je me suis rappeler que tu ma déjà proposer de supprimer taille et IMC je pense que c'est une bonne chose; supprime les 8) .

* encor une chose ça te dérangerais pas d'ajouter de nouveaux paramètre : j'ai déjà écrie le code

1- Fer sérique (il n'entre pas dans le calcule, il est la juste pour la lecture

2- Ferritine (c'est comme HE C'est des prescription mensuelle )

je m'exuse d'avance si je te demande trop Merci infiniment Curulis57.

Bonjour Bermas,

pas de souci pour les changements mais il serait bien que tu fixes vite tous les paramètres que tu souhaites avant que ne cela ne devienne compliqué de les intégrer!

  • stabiliser les doses entre 12 et 13 : oui, d'accord mais il y a déjà plein de paramètres d'augmentation ou diminution! Donne-moi les paramètres de calcul... en étant PRECIS! Tu me connais, maintenant!
  • passage de 150 UI à 75 UI : il me semble que c'est bon mais je dois de toutes façons tout re-vérifier!
  • je supprime l'IMC, pas de problème! Je peux y placer ton Fer sérique à la place! Cela se calcule-t-il ou est-ce une saisie manuelle?
  • FERRITINE : quelque chose me dit qu'il va y avoir des exceptions et des misères avec ce que tu m'as donné comme infos!
Je VEUX les taux de HB pour les 3 cas que tu me présentes : même si cela n'arrive jamais dans la vie, les formules ne supportent pas les zones d'ombre! Quel taux HB (que se passe-t-il si il monte ou descend dans une même gamme de dosage (100, 500) dans TOUS les cas!

Fais une grille et pose-toi la question comme si tu étais devant ton patient : que ferais-tu pour ton patient si tel ou tel cas arrivait?

Par exemple : Ferritine >= 500 mais HB < 12, quelle dose? Des trucs comme ça...

Et oui, chacun sa part de boulot!

A+

bonjour curulis57 merci pour tous le travaille que tu as fait c'est tous simplement excellent a fin de terminer notre travaille voici les derniere infos: Pour les paramètre c'est bon il y auras plus de rajout ni de suppression

* Stabiliser les doses Hemax si HB 12 et 13 (on garde la dose qui as permit d'atteindre une HB>=12 et hb<13 càd la dose ou on na pas eux ni une augmentation ni une diminution du HB entre un 1 mois et un autre. je ne sais pas comment tu as fais dans l'avant dernier version cette condition était respecter mais c'est juste que intervalle était entre HB 10 et 12

* Fer sérique c'est juste une saisie manuelle

* HB c'est le mème que ce lui d'Hemax

*Pour la Ferretine il n ya pas de condition pour le HB c'est juste un calcule a faire

* FERRITINE= Ferretine.Value

Si la FERRITINE< 150

Venofer.Caption = Format(((Val(Poids) * (12 - Val(HB)) * 0.24) + 500))

ElseIf FERRITINE>= 150 And FERRITINE< 300 Then

Venofer.Caption = Format(((Val(Poids) * (12 - Val(HB)) * 0.24) + 200))

ElseIf FERRITINE>= 300 And FERRITINE< 500 Then

Venofer.Caption = Format(((Val(Poids) * (12 - Val(HB)) * 0.24) + 100))

ElseIf FERRITINE>= 500

Venofer.Caption = "Arrêt"

End If

merci

A vos ordres, mon Général!

Je serai au rapport, demain matin!

Bonne soirée!

bonne soiré curulis57 et bonne courage

offete les dose du VENOFER c'est pour chaque mois comme l'HEMAX. 8)

Mon cher ami curulis 57 y a il du nouveau ton travaille me manque déjà

Bonjour Bermas,

voici le dernier jet de ton fichier.

Il n'y a pas encore tout ce que tu veux, hélàs! J'ai perdu un temps fou à trouver un bug qui s'est révélé aussi gros qu'un camion tant il était visible! Je râle!

Enfin, bon, c'est réglé! Il reste encore un truc qui m'énerve mais ça va aller!

Donc, tu peux enregistrer autant de patients que tu veux : ils seront triés et répercutés dans la base de données (petit bouton pour consultation en [A1] ).

En [G1], j'ai mis un bouton qui te permet de switcher entre HB et FER avec un changement de couleur pour bien différencier le type de saisie. Je vais penser à un système d'affichage encore plus pointu, histoire de te rendre le travail confortable et sûr!

Teste les réponses chiffrées des traitements et fais-moi un retour de tes suggestions ou corrections!

Bien à toi,

A+

18hemax.xlsm (70.35 Ko)

Bonsoir Bermas,

me re-voici déjà avec une (bien) meilleure version!

Grâce aux merveilleuses pépites glanées sur ce forum, j'ai amélioré le confort de l'appli (qui me serviront encore et encore!)

MERCI LES AS!

  • l'affichage du tableau sera toujours optimisé en fonction de la résolution de ton écran ;
  • les premières lignes sont bloquées et resteront visibles pendant un scroll (idem pour la BDD) ;
  • la recherche de patients calera le résultat en première ligne ;

... et le bug qui m'énervait ce matin encore est éliminé! 8)

Il me reste à me pencher sur les graphiques et l'impression de tes fiches!

Passionnant HEMAX!

A+, l'ami!

21hemax.xlsm (71.37 Ko)

Bonsoir mo cher curulis57 ton travaille est tous simplement magnifique il est top mais néanmoins il y a quelque petit soucie dans le calcule manuel des dose de Hema , je n'arrive pas a descendre au dessous de la dose initiale prescrite pour hemx et ou fer

exemple ; si la dose initiale est de 75 ou 150 quand j'essaye de diminuer la dose sa ne marche pas mais sinon tous le reste est super , j'attend avec impatience le reste de ton travaille les graphe ainsi que les fiche patient.

merci curulis57 a bientôt

Bonjour Bermas,

je ne comprends pas ce que tu veux dire par :"descendre en-dessous de la dose initiale"!

Peux-tu me donner un exemple précis (taux HB-1, dose de départ, nouveau taux HB...), ce que tu obtiens comme résultat et ce qu'il faudrait obtenir...

Que désires-tu exactement voir figurer sur ta fiche client?

  • Nom, âge, poids..... pour le mois en cours! Logique
  • et... ? veux-tu plusieurs mois de données (2,3,4,5,6...)
  • un graphique qui résume plusieurs mois, plusieurs années (le cas échéant)
  • Veux-tu un en-tête avec ton nom, un nom de clinique, un logo, des n° officiels d'un organisme quelconque, n° de tél....???
  • des boutons ou des curseurs pour choisir les options librement?

Le domaine est vaste!!!!

Bien à toi,

A+

Bonsoir curulis57 je viens tous juste d'entrer après une garde de 36H le travaille que tuas proposer c'est tous simplement géniale

je t'explique pour les dosage manuel :

prend l'exemple de bermas du dernier Fichier transmis et essaye de diminuer la dose au dessous de 150 tu verras

*pour la fiche patient le mieux c'est avoir les donnée mensuel du mois en cours (tous les paramètre inscrit et calculer)

*pour le graphique c'est l'évolution annuel (12mois) et si c'est possible sur les année (Paramètre HB-VEOFER-HEMX)

*et si c'est possible aussi d'avoir chaque année une nouvelle BDD son autant supprimer l'année passer et avoir un historique annuel toujours consultable.

*des boutons ou des curseurs pour choisir les options librement ; je ne sais pas je te laisse le choix ; l'essentielle que sa soit ergonomique.

Curulis un grand merci

C'est parti pour une soirée de folie, Bermas!

A+

BONNE COURAGE 8) curulis57 8)

Bonjour Bermas,

je ne t'ai pas oublié mais d'autres tâches m'ont rattrapé à la maison... ... en attendant encore d'autres, dès demain!

Bon, j'ai quelques réflexions à te soumettre qui méritent, je pense, une réponse pointue, comme ton domaine!

Tu veux donc pouvoir descendre manuellement en-dessous des doses de référence (75 UI ou 150 UI) : 70 UI, 65 UI... jusque... ? Zéro ?

pour la dose de 150 UI, 120, 100, 50 , zéro ?

Maintenant, j'ai absolument besoin de savoir comment aborder le calcul du mois suivant cette diminution manuelle sous les doses de base!

Gardes-tu la main jusqu'à remonter aux doses de référence ou le calcul automatique est-il la règle?

En effet, si le taux HB remonte de >1, le calcul fera encore -25 UI...

Espérant avoir été explicite!

Bien à toi!

A+

Rechercher des sujets similaires à "ajouter condition mon code"